HER FINGER TIPS TOUCHED against the clamminess attached to her palms, the sweat rolling between her fingers as the fear spread through the surface of her body. There he stood, as clear as day.

He hadn't changed, she thought quietly. His eyes still that piercing blue they always were with the blonde curls bouncing from his scalp. The man she fell in love with stood only 5 feet away from her.

"Lori" he whispered, deprived of emotion as he spoke her name. Her lips moved to speak, almost quivered at his voice speaking to her, though eventually no words left her mouth. She struggled to comprehend how he was in her provisional, how it wasn't a hallucination.

"How are you..here?" She finally asked him slowly, never daring to peel her eyes away from his physique. A dry laugh liberated from him as he moved only an inch closer. Her body had completely frozen on the spot at his sudden movement, to which he noticed immediately.

"You were never afraid of me" he stated with a sympathetic smile. "How is it that you're afraid of me now?" His demeaning tone was so obvious now to her, she felt ridiculous never having realised it before.

"I'm-im not" she stuttered, mentally cursing herself at her idiotic behaviour. He took another step closer, his arms always by his side with his head high, tilted at a Forty Five degree angle.

"Oh but Lori, you are. You've never been more afraid of anything until now." His words sent a shiver down Lori's spine whilst his hand reached out for her own.

If she was in control of her body she would've snatched it away and proceeded to move as far away as possible from him, but she didn't. She allowed him to take her clustered hand in his cold one because he was more than right..she was afraid.

"I tried to save you, I tried to save us from those monsters. You don't understand Lori, they did this to us. To our future and our lives. I loved you with everything I had." Henry enunciated with Lori underneath his nose, feeling the air gushing out through his nostrils with every breath he took.

"No you didn't. You used me." she spat, feeling her limbs come to life again. Henry only smiled down at her widely.

"No, little lamb. I loved you, I wanted you in my life to help me become who I am today. You made me a good person, you stopped those monsters from hurting me more than they already had." He brushed a finger over her cheekbone, losing contact with her skin as she flinched and turned her head away from him.

"They were monsters, Henry, but you were worse. You made me believe in you, in all the lies you told me. You had me right in the palm of your hand and you crushed me until I died. You took me with you and never released the hold you had on me." Lori's voice broke as she said the words she had been wanting to say for years, finally allowing the tears to flow over the skin covered in blood and dirt.

"Lori..you don't understand." He began to say, losing his patience with every word she spoke.

"Yes I do. You're a sick man, you have so much evil inside of you, so much hatred. I wish I had never met you." She backed away as she spoke to him, watching his face turn up in anger. "I wish I had seen the man you truly are before I put all of my trust into you, into us. You don't get to stand there feeding me lies anymore." She sighed deeply. "You never loved me, and I'm glad. I'm glad you're unable to ever love because that means you'll never experience happiness, you'll never get to know what true contentedness is like." Her chest rose and fell rapidly once she had made it clear how she felt towards him.
